甲醛测定方法的研究进展 被引量:5

Research Process for Formaldehyde Determination Methods

摘要 甲醛是一种重要的工业原料,在化工、食品、建材等方面有着广泛的应用。由于甲醛毒性大,且具有致癌作用,目前已被认为是工厂区和室内空气中最重要的污染物之一。随着人们对空气污染的日益关注,对甲醛的准确及时检测显得更加重要。本文综述了几种常用的甲醛测定方法,包括分光光度法、色谱法和甲醛传感器,并对每一种方法的应用情况作了简要的评述。 Formaldehyde was an important industrial raw materia1 and was used extensively in chemical, food and building materials. Owing to its high toxicity and possible carcinogenic properties, formaldehyde was recognized as one of the most important pollutants in both workplace and ambient atmosphere. Along with people’s increasing attentions on air pollution, accurate and rapid determination method for formaldehyde was even more important. Several kinds of commonly determination methods of formaldehyde was reviewed in this paper, included spectrophotometry, chromatography and formaldehyde sensor. The application of each method was briefly presented.
